I know the best way would be by plane ...

... where going at the end of April by car but i do not know what would be the best way from Montreal to Orlando.

I95 or I81 and then I95 after VA ?

:bounce: I drive every year. From Montreal I'd probably go 401 to #81-#77-#26-#95-#4 to Orlando. This is the way I go. You might try Hwy #15 to #87-#88-#81-#77-#26-#95-#4.

I don't know #87 or #88 but maybe you do. I definately would not go #95 until as far south as you can. It is very busy. The route I take is beautiful. Mostly in the Valley of mountains (in mountain area). Very little traffic, no large cities. I have gone other ways and like it best.
 
Your most direct route is 1-87 to NJ Tpk to 1-95 to Wash DC and points south...true, it is busier but the only really important consideration is to remember from NY to Wash is only 4 hours (without traffic) and you just need to avoid a rush hour in this window...ie driving it from 10 am to 2 pm you'll be fine....or 8 pm to 12 midnite etc....

In fact, it's worth noting that you can completely by-pass Philly on this route, 1-95 thru Baltimore never really slows down much even at rush hour....your only big worry about traffic is Wash DC which I would be exceptionally careful of....use the Beltway and avoid weekday rush hour!

Also, if you take the I-81 route, you must worry about terrible lake effect snow (probably worse than Buffalo's but doesn't get the publicity!) which can hit bad anytime in winter and anywhere from Binghamton NY on up to the Cdn border (a 170 mile stretch), and of course can really slow you down and make for some very taxing time behind the wheel.
